Output 3dbdabcc34e2e9e399e504ffb3e43f1a3e039bffb549d5495745fe36a00a103d:10

value
5743055073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75fe5f3a94d6821c7e12c668b3b63d8bad36242d OP_EQUAL
address
3CSui4djdtiNmEXBHxiz7toN8xJnDteUka
transaction
3dbdabcc34e2e9e399e504ffb3e43f1a3e039bffb549d5495745fe36a00a103d
confirmations
359224
spent
true